§ 102–36.140 May we arrange to have the excess personal property shipped to its final destination? Yes, when the holding agency agrees to provide assistance in preparing the property for shipping. You may be required to pay the holding agency any direct costs in preparing the property for shipment. You must provide shipping instructions and the appropriate fund code for billing purposes on the SF 122. Direct Transfers
